¿Qué es Capsule y por qué importa para founders?
Capsule es un runtime seguro y open source que permite ejecutar código no confiable (como agentes de IA) en entornos aislados mediante WebAssembly (Wasm). A diferencia de las máquinas virtuales o contenedores tradicionales, Capsule ofrece una ejecución ligera pero con una robusta separación de recursos y procesos, reduciendo el riesgo de fugas o ataques al sistema.
Ventajas de usar WebAssembly para sandboxing de código IA
El enfoque de Capsule se apoya en Wasm para garantizar:
- Separación a nivel de usuario y sistema operativo gracias a la arquitectura de pila de Wasm.
- Límites configurables de recursos como CPU, RAM (ejemplo: 512MB), y tiempo de ejecución (ejemplo: 30 segundos).
- Control granular sobre la ejecución, detección de anomalías y reintentos automáticos para tareas de IA críticas.
Caso de uso: Workflows de IA y procesamiento seguro
En ecosistemas de IA aplicada y automatización, founders suelen enfrentar el reto de ejecutar código de terceros (o auto-generado) sin comprometer la seguridad. Capsule facilita la integración de Python y TypeScript/JavaScript, permitiendo gestionar tareas multi-agente en entornos controlados con seguimiento y logging robustos, todo bajo la supervisión de Wasmtime y sin exponer el sistema principal.
Cómo empezar: setup, configuración y comunidad
Capsule se instala de forma sencilla, permitiendo iniciar con el comando capsule run main.py o su equivalente en TypeScript. Requiere especificar recursos y políticas de acceso vía decoradores como @task, e intercambia datos mediante JSON seguro para evitar ambigüedades. Su comunidad open source en GitHub es activa y promueve la colaboración y mejora continua.
Implicaciones para startups tech
El avance en sandboxing de código IA vía Wasm puede convertir a Capsule en un estándar para procesos sensibles en fintech, healthtech, data analysis y cualquier startup que automatice flujos críticos. Permite aprovechar talento externo o agentes autónomos sin comprometer compliance ni exponer infraestructuras.
Conclusión
Capsule representa un salto en seguridad y eficiencia para founders que buscan escalar flujos de IA, automatizar tareas y proteger activos. Su adopción puede acelerar la experimentación en IA aplicada, reducir costos de infraestructura y abrir nuevas vías de innovación con confianza técnica.
Descubre cómo otros founders implementan estas soluciones para IA y automatización en la comunidad de Ecosistema Startup.
Fuentes
- https://github.com/mavdol/capsule (fuente original)
- https://libraries.io/npm/@capsule-run%2Fsdk (fuente adicional)
- https://developer.nvidia.com/blog/sandboxing-agentic-ai-workflows-with-webassembly/ (fuente adicional)
- https://news.ycombinator.com/item?id=46503263 (fuente adicional)
- https://news.ycombinator.com/item?id=46500510 (fuente adicional)
- https://gist.github.com/mavdol/2c68acb408686f1e038bf89e5705b28c (fuente adicional)













